|
主题:[CSS中级教程],想提高的请看了~ [收藏主题] | 转到: |
bingxue733 发表于:2008/10/7 17:47:00 | 显示全部帖子 查看该作者主题
楼主
CSS不同浏览器兼容性写法:
———————————————————————————————————————— 1.单独让其在FF里有效果: a。首先在body区域里加上lang="zh" 即<body lang="zh"> b。然后你想在FF里显示某个类或ID可写: *:lang(zh) #样式(或.样式) 即可。如*:lang(zh) #jfhao {width:100px;} 那么ID为jfhao的宽度在FF里就为100px了。
2. #jfhao {width:100px;*width:80px;_width:120px;} ID为jfhao的样式在FF里宽为width:100px; ie7里为80px;ie6里为120px;要记的先后顺序,先ff,然后ie7,最后ie6.
学会上面的,你就可以解决不同浏览器显示效果不相同的问题了。 —————————————————————————————————————————— class的效用及浮动:
—————————————————————————— class好的好处就是可以共用,而ID只能用一次。 定义几个class .jfhao li {float:left} .clear {clear:both;overflow:hidden} 清除浮动 .jfhao {color:red;font-weight:bold;text-align:center} 定义字体样式 .border {border:1px solid #dfdfdf} 定义外观。 用法 <div class="clear jfhao border"><ul><li class="jfhao">0</li> <li class="jfhao clear">1</li></ul> </div>
学会上面的你就可以减少重复的CSS代码,和不同浏览器下浮动不同问题了 ————————————————————————————————————
|
|
支持(21) | 反对(21) 顶端 底部 |
<上一主题 | 下一主题 > |